We isolated stable mutants from Trichosporon adeninovorans resistant to 2‐deoxy‐D‐glucose. All mutants were altered in the C‐catabolite repression and produced different amounts of glucoamylase and β‐glucosidase when grown on several carbon sources. In addition to the C‐catabolite derepression of these extracellular enzymes, a repression defect of isocitrate lyase was found.
